Address

ecash:qzfxc2pnz52frpu2jff75rx5ny82t6lw7vzjf3tsszCopy

Total Received

103064.13 XEC

Total Sent

103064.13 XEC

№ Transactions

24

Final Balance

0 XEC

Transactions
Filter